The average person can take several basic steps to guard against identity theft both inside and outside the health care world. Here's a sample of what experts advise:
1. Protect your Social Security Number: Ask if it is absolutely necessary to give out before you put it on a form at the doctor's office. See if a health care provider might just accept the last four digits instead. These numbers can help fraudsters create fraudulent credit lines or tax returns, among other things.
